Eligibility
Open to Duke Energy customers in threat of disconnection who have a qualifying medical condition.
Required documents
Other documents (Written verification from qualifying medical professional stating that termination of utility service will aggravate the medical condition of the resident. )

Application process

Ohio customers may complete the Medical Certificate Request Form online

Kentucky customers should contact Duke Energy Customer Service by phone to request a Medical Certificate Form be faxed to their medical provider.

Provides a 30 day extension to prevent utility disconnection with verification of qualifying medical condition from a medical provider. Ohio customers are permitted a maximum of three medical extensions within a rolling 12-month period and Kentucky customers are permitted medical certificates as long as customer has not defaulted on a previous medical certificate payment plan.
